Choosing the Right Knee Brace for Football Linemen
Selecting the appropriate knee brace is crucial for football linemen, as they endure significant impact and stress on their knees during play. Different braces offer varying levels of support, and understanding these differences will help you make an informed decision. Here’s a breakdown of key features to consider:
Level of Support & Hinge Type
The primary function of a knee brace is to provide support, and this is largely determined by the type of hinge it utilizes. Hinged braces (like the DonJoy Bionic FullStop or Shock Doctor Hinged Knee Brace) offer the highest level of stability. These are ideal for linemen recovering from injuries like ACL/MCL tears or those with instability issues. The hinges mimic the natural movement of the knee while preventing excessive side-to-side motion.
Sleeve-style braces (like the NEENCA Professional Knee Support) provide compression and mild support. They are better suited for minor pain or preventative use, offering warmth and proprioceptive feedback (awareness of joint position). They won’t offer the same protection against significant impacts as a hinged brace.
Ultimately, linemen needing serious protection should prioritize a brace with robust hinges.
Materials and Durability
Football is a demanding sport, and your knee brace needs to withstand constant impact and friction. Look for braces constructed from durable materials like high-strength polymers, aluminum (in hinges), and reinforced fabrics. The McDavid Heavy Duty Knee Brace and Fit Geno Hinged Knee Brace often utilize these materials. Consider the quality of stitching and overall build. A brace that falls apart mid-season is useless.
Breathability is also important. Linemen generate a lot of heat, so a brace with breathable materials (like the airflow vented tech in the Shock Doctor brace) will help prevent overheating and discomfort.
Fit and Adjustability
A poorly fitting brace is ineffective and uncomfortable. Adjustability is paramount, allowing you to customize the fit to your specific knee size and shape. Look for braces with adjustable straps (like those found on the NEENCA Hinged Knee Support and McDavid brace) that allow you to fine-tune the compression and support.
Pay close attention to sizing charts provided by the manufacturer. Some braces, like the Z1 K2 Comfortline Knee Brace, come in a wide range of sizes for a more precise fit. Consider whether the brace is designed for either the left or right knee or if it’s universal.
Additional Features
- Patella Support: Gel pads or open patella designs (like in the NEENCA braces) can help stabilize and protect the kneecap.
- Anti-Slip Design: Silicone strips or strategically placed grips can prevent the brace from sliding down during activity.
- Compression: Compression can help reduce swelling and improve blood flow.
- Side Stabilizers: These provide additional support and prevent lateral movement.
